
When Jupiter and Pluto stand opposed in your birth chart, life rarely feels lukewarm. This cosmic tug-of-war pits expansion against transformation, faith against obsession, and optimism against the drive for control. It's as if you are pulled between the urge to reach for the stars and the deep compulsion to unearth what lies beneath the surface. The tension between these two planetary giants can spark a life of dramatic growth, intense desires, and profound self-discovery.
Jupiter, the planet of growth, wisdom, and abundance, encourages you to aim high, seek truth, and broaden your horizons. Pluto, on the other hand, is the master of depth, power, and the underworld, compelling you to face your shadows and embrace transformation. When these forces face off in an opposition, you may find yourself bouncing between extremes—sometimes preaching from the mountaintop, other times plotting from the shadows. The result? A personality that is both charismatic and enigmatic, often on the brink of breakthrough or breakdown.
This aspect can make you passionate and ambitious, with a flair for dramatic gestures and bold convictions. You might feel emotions intensely, swinging from the heights of hope to the depths of existential crisis faster than you can say "Plutonic reversal." There's an inner restlessness, a hunger for meaning, that refuses to be satisfied with simple answers or mediocre experiences. You're drawn to the edge, always curious about what lies beyond the horizon, yet wary of losing control in the process.
In relationships, Jupiter opposite Pluto can manifest as a powerful magnetism. You attract strong personalities and intense encounters, sometimes mixing inspiration with a dash of rivalry. Partnerships may oscillate between mutual empowerment and power struggles, as both you and others wrestle with issues of trust, influence, and vulnerability. If you ever find yourself arguing over who gets the last word at dinner, blame the planets.
The strengths of this aspect are considerable. You possess remarkable resilience, a talent for regeneration, and an uncanny ability to turn crises into opportunities. Your vision is grand and your will formidable, making you a natural leader in times of change. However, the shadow side can include obsession, dogmatism, or a tendency to push your ideals onto others. Beware the temptation to bulldoze your way to enlightenment—sometimes, a gentle nudge works better than a cosmic sledgehammer.
To work with this energy constructively, practice self-awareness and humility. Channel your passion into causes that benefit the greater good, rather than personal power plays. Embrace both sides of yourself—the visionary and the reformer—and learn to negotiate compromise instead of swinging between extremes. Meditation, therapy, or even a good debate club can help you process intensity in healthy ways. Remember, true empowerment comes from integrating Jupiter’s expansiveness with Pluto’s wisdom, not letting one dominate the other.
Ultimately, Jupiter opposite Pluto is the signature of a soul on a quest for deeper meaning. Your journey may not always be easy, but it will never be dull. Embrace the dance between light and shadow, and you’ll uncover treasures that can transform both yourself and those around you.
